College and Career Transition Navigators or “Navigators” work directly with students to support their post-high school preparation and transition into college and/or the workforce. These supports include college and career exploration, one-on-one advising, college onboarding support, and matriculation into workforce opportunities.
The HCCN program is being implemented to address the pressing need for proactive college and career counseling and advising services among Hawaiʻi State Department of Education (HIDOE) students in the 11th and 12th grades. By offering one-on-one high-quality counseling services and various supports, the program aims to facilitate students' smooth transition into postsecondary education, training programs, or the workforce. The program adopts a collaborative approach, integrating both the University of Hawaiʻi System and the HIDOE, to collectively prepare students for success in their postsecondary endeavors and community engagement, aligning with Hawaiʻi's unique "kākou" philosophy.
